Aboab, Isaac of San Juan de Luz

Cyclopedia of Biblical, Theological and Ecclesiastical Literature

in Portugal, a Jewish writer, was born in 1609, and died at Amsterdam in 1693. He wrote a copious Spanish commentary on the Pentateuch, Parafrasi Comentado sobre el Pentateuco, (Amst. 1681 fol.): La Filosophia Legal [Philosophy of the Law) .(ibid.) Triumph of Moses a poem: Porta del. Cielo .( שער השמים i.e. gate of heaven"), a Hebrew translation of Herera's work against Spinozism; (ibid. 1655): and many Sermons (about 886 in number.).
